ROL DE TENS
Toilet and Comfort:It consists of the daily corporal cleaning of each patient: facial,
buccal, genital, shave, cut of nails, cleaning of ears, etc
Make beds, according to the different techniques, depending on the disease and degree
of prostration
Hydration and MoisturizationStaff must take care to hydrate the patient as many
times as necessary, depending on the pathology that this has, water, serum, moisturize
and moisturize the skin, either with Vaseline, creams,
Prevention of ulcers and bedsoresScales, lubricate the patient's skin as many times
as necessary to prevent it from escaping, constantly changing position to the patient,
-In case of probe patients constantly move the probe to avoid attachment to the mucous
membranes and thus cause an ulcer
Verify expiration date and cold chain:See expiration date, keep the stock of these
and verify the temperature of those that should remain refrigerated
Give notice of the patient's condition:Check and see if there is any abnormality and
immediately notify the doctor or nurse so that he is authorized to make any necessary
changes and avoid any complications in the patient's condition.
In case of decompensationIn the case of decompensation of the patient at the end of the
shift, the technician must remain until the patient stabilizes or another partner takes his
turn.
Turn delivery:Verify that everything is in order and clean to deliver to the shift, and
inform changes of the patient who enters
Medicine administration
Prepare medication for administration, according to medical indication; Verifying the
doses, time, routes of administration, name and condition of medication, tolerance of the
patient and inform the professional. Register in the nursing sheet.
Make control and maintenance of phleboclysis.
Inform the room assistant, medications and treatments administered to patients under
their care.
Manage medications intravenously
Sampling for laboratory tests
Prepare material (tubes or bottles with or without anticoagulants, half cultures,
preservatives or others) according to standards and according to type of sample.
Require the patient and report on the procedure of taking the sample.
Extract sample for examination (blood, urine, stools, tears and secretions of skin, mucous
or other)
Register data and label tubes and / or label the extracted sample (patient's name, date,
service, type of sample, etc.).
Develop daily record sheets of the exams taken.
To count and separate exams for your office.
Send the samples in a timely manner to the laboratory and verify compliance with
transportation regulations.
Coordinate the delivery of the test result and / or quote the patient, as appropriate

Role of TENS in SAMU.
We can say that its main function is to provide timely and quality pre-hospital emergency care or
rescue. Evaluation or transfer of patient.
Objective
Recover and maintain the anatomical and physiological stability of the patient in the place and in the
transfer to the emergency service.
Types of ambulance:
Traditional mobile
Basic mobile.
Advanced mobile.
